After pollination, the egg within the plant's ovary is fertilized by the pollen, leading to the formation of a seed. The ovary then develops into a fruit, enclosing the seeds for dispersal.

Seeds are produced in the ovary of a flower. After pollination and fertilization, the ovary develops into a fruit containing the seeds.

The fruit of a cherry flower develops from the ovary, which is located at the base of the flower. After pollination, the ovary matures into the cherry fruit, enclosing the seeds. The surrounding flower structures eventually wither away as the fruit develops.
